Total contract cost definition

Total contract cost means the fixed amount for the detailed specified general conditions work, the negotiated maximum allowable construction cost, and the percent fee on the negotiated maximum allowable construction cost.

Total contract cost. The total amount payable to the GC/CM for performance and completion of the Work, other than Preconstruction Services under Section 3.2, in accordance with the Contract Documents. The Total Contract Cost consists of the Maximum Allowable Construction Cost, the Percent Fee Amount, and the Fixed Amount for Specified General Conditions. Total contract cost or “TCC.” The Total Contract Cost or TCC or Contract Sum (see also 1.1 above) shall equal: the negotiated Maximum Allowable Construction Cost (MACC) + CM/GC Fee on the MACC + fixed Amount for Specified General Conditions + Negotiated Support Services + CM/GC’s Contingency.
